Divya Dutta is an Indian actress. She has appeared primarily in Hindi and Punjabi cinema, and has received accolades including a National Film Award and a Filmfare OTT Award. From Wikipedia
The historical drama on Chhatrapati Sambhaji Maharaj is lauded for correcting historical injustices and celebrating Maratha heritage.